Types of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ement procedure, it's necessary to comprehend the various kinds of car keys. The style and technology that enters into car keys have progressed considerably throughout the years. Below are the main categories:
Type of Car KeyDescriptionStandard Metal KeyA simple key used in older automobiles without electronic components.Transponder KeyA standard key integrated with a transponder chip that interacts with the car's ignition system for added security.Smart Key/FobA keyless entry system that allows chauffeurs to unlock and begin their vehicle without physically placing a key.Key CardA flat card that works likewise to a wise key, regularly found in more recent or luxury cars.The Key Replacement Process
Replacing a car key might seem straightforward, but it can involve a number of steps. Here's a thorough overview of how to set about it:

Determine Key Type: Identify what type of key your vehicle uses. Check your owner's handbook or get in touch with the dealership if uncertain.

Gather Necessary Information: Have your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) ready, together with proof of ownership (e.g., car registration or title) and recognition.

Pick Replacement Options:
Dealer Replacement: Taking your vehicle to the car dealership can ensure you get the right key, often configured to deal with your specific vehicle. However, this may be the most costly choice.Locksmith professional Services: Independent locksmiths can be an affordable alternative for key duplication or reprogramming. Make sure that the locksmith concentrates on automotive keys.Aftermarket Key Services: Some online services provide aftermarket key replacement at decreased costs. Nevertheless, these may not always work perfectly with your vehicle.
Configuring the Key: For modern-day keys, particularly transponder keys and wise keys, shows may be required. This usually includes connecting to the car's onboard computer system.

Evaluating the Key: Once you've acquired the brand-new key, test it thoroughly to guarantee it works properly for both unlocking the doors and beginning the vehicle.
Expenses Involved in Key Replacement
The cost of replacing a car key can vary widely based upon numerous elements, consisting of the type of key, the make and model of the vehicle, and whether programming is necessary. Here's a basic breakdown:
Type of KeyEstimated CostTraditional Metal Key₤ 2 - ₤ 10Transponder Key₤ 75 - ₤ 250Smart Key/Fob₤ 150 - ₤ 600Key Card₤ 50 - ₤ 200Programs Services₤ 50 - ₤ 100 (additional)
As rates differ by region and provider, it is a good idea to obtain numerous quotes before continuing.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Can I replace my car key myself?
Some standard keys can be duplicated at home utilizing a key-cutting device. However, transponder and smart keys normally need specialized devices for programming and might necessitate expert assistance.
2. For how long does it require to replace a car key?
Replacement times can differ from a few minutes (for key duplication) to a number of days (for specialized keys that need to be ordered). A car dealership might require a visit, while a locksmith may have the ability to assist immediately.
3. Will my insurance cover key replacement?
Many auto insurance coverage cover key replacement under extensive insurance coverage strategies. It's suggested to talk to your insurance service provider for information specific to your policy.
4. What should I do if I lose my car keys?
If you lose your car keys, get in touch with a locksmith professional or your car dealership for instant assistance. You need to also think about altering the locks if you believe your keys were taken.
5. Can I get a replacement key without the initial?
Yes, it's possible to get a replacement key without the initial, but you'll need to offer specific details about your vehicle, including the VIN and proof of ownership.
